Hubert H. Humphrey Fellowship Program 2028, USA (Fully Funded Non-Degree Fellowship)

The Hubert H. Humphrey Fellowship Program 2028 is a prestigious fully funded U.S. government fellowship designed for mid-career professionals from around the world. Sponsored by the U.S. Department of State and administered by the Institute of International Education, this program offers a 10-month non-degree academic and professional experience at leading universities across the United States.

Unlike traditional scholarships, the Humphrey Fellowship focuses on leadership development, policy engagement, and professional collaboration, making it ideal for experienced professionals seeking career advancement rather than academic degrees.

Degree Level

  • Non-degree Fellowship Program
  • Duration: 10 months
  • Study Location: Approximately 13 host universities in the United States

Benefits

Financial Coverage

  • Full tuition and university fees
  • Monthly living allowance
  • One-time settling-in allowance
  • Book and academic supplies allowance

Travel & Insurance

  • Round-trip international airfare
  • Health and accident insurance
  • Domestic travel for conferences and professional activities

Professional Development

  • Graduate-level coursework
  • Professional affiliation (minimum 6 weeks)
  • Leadership training and networking events
  • Participation in Global Leadership Forum

Eligible Nationalities

Applicants must:

  • Be citizens of eligible countries (Africa, Asia, Middle East, Latin America, Eastern Europe, Pacific regions)
  • Apply through:
    • U.S. Embassy (Public Affairs Section), or
    • Binational Fulbright Commission in their home country

Eligibility Criteria

Applicants must meet the following requirements:

  • Hold a Bachelor’s degree (first university degree)
  • Have a minimum of 5 years of full-time professional experience
  • Demonstrate:
    • Leadership potential
    • Commitment to public service
  • Have limited prior experience in the United States
  • Demonstrate strong English language proficiency

Not Eligible:

  • Recent graduates or current students
  • Applicants with extensive recent U.S. experience

Application Procedure

The application process is country-specific:

Step-by-step guide:

  1. Check eligibility through your country’s U.S. Embassy or Fulbright Commission
  2. Prepare required documents:
    • Completed application form
    • Essays in English
    • Two recommendation letters (one from employer)
    • Official academic transcripts
  3. Submit application through the official channel
  4. Undergo national selection process
  5. Final review by the Fulbright Foreign Scholarship Board
  6. Receive final selection notification
